Hexagon Nutrition pulls ₹41.66 cr from anchors ahead of ₹139 cr IPO
Micronutrient and clinical nutrition maker Hexagon Nutrition allocated ₹41.66 cr to anchors at ₹45/share, with Bandhan Small Cap Fund taking ₹12 cr. The ₹139 cr IPO opens June 5 as a pure OFS by the Kelkar promoter family. FY25 revenue stood at ₹324.92 cr with PAT of ₹24.3 cr (12.33% margin).
